Output 8307569896e1d5e654689e33c41782dfb5669b1d894011c35bc41d222a0450d3:0

value
21747642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b02d9630208315ed97d54d71d3da12fbe25093 OP_EQUAL
address
3FRnLPJpeaW3cH7mv5EGvFVHyrp1J2sGJv
transaction
8307569896e1d5e654689e33c41782dfb5669b1d894011c35bc41d222a0450d3
confirmations
135010
spent
true